| Hi all,
I have a brand new SW0158a Chrome Gold C-3PO that I won in the Cartoon Network
Australia competition back in 2007.
It is the same as the SW0158 minifig that was hidden in random sets. However,
what makes this different is the way it was packaged and distributed. There are
only 100 of these particular figures, and they could only be obtained by winning
them in the afore
I was hoping to get the advice of the community on the best way to potentially
value and more than likely sell this item please? As in.... here.... eBay...
and/or any other places that might work?
Information on this particular figure seems scarce, probably because they are
quite limited I'd imagine...

They don't have a store, so will have to go through the work of setting one
up just to sell a single item. And selling by auction gets around the pricing
issue. Start at the minimum you will accept, and you will get the current market
price for it since the bidders decide what the current market price is.
